Output 88c69ed3741cee754488e75000740f9810bf53296a8534d9b1240e02318a035c:1

value
23852702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7dcee90b70104a0b5492a6b706502a4d236afe9 OP_EQUAL
address
3GzbSCMpKbQH7bdAwWMwQp3kMo6QjawxTu
transaction
88c69ed3741cee754488e75000740f9810bf53296a8534d9b1240e02318a035c
confirmations
488265
spent
true